It is a fact that individuals in treatment for substance abuse are more likely to smoke tobacco, 75% in fact. With that being said very few programs address the situation as a main addiction, despite the fact that helping people quit smoking while in treatment is associated with a 25 percent greater possibility the client will remain free from substance abuse. Because of this, there are 'smoking not allowed' drug rehab programs in Bejou that implement a smoking ban and most of them also offer nicotine addiction treatment.
While complete bans on smoking are definitely not the norm, more and more programs are actually beginning to enforce their own bans, but also state and local tobacco-free workplace mandates attempt to make facilities completely smoke free. In so doing, these mandates avoid the need to develop and enforce facility policies that are already legally in place and enforced legally by state and local agencies. Enforcing a complete ban on smoking may deter potential clients who smoke starting treatment. At the same time it will help those who do choose a no smoking substance abuse rehab program be better able to recover in a completely drug and addiction free environment.
